Monitoring System of Oxygen and Carbondioxide in Controlled Atmosphere Storage System Argo, Bambang Dwi; Lastriyanto, Anang; Astuti, Nuraini Puji
Jurnal Teknologi Pertanian Vol 9, No 3 (2008)
Publisher : Fakultas Teknologi Pertanian Universitas Brawijaya

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(189.05 KB)

Abstract

One of the ways in pickling process of main food material of vegetables and fruits is storage. Principally, the control of metabolism during storage, such as respiration, transpiration, disease infection, is designed to lengthen shelf life of horticultural products.  The purpose of storage of fruits and vegetables is to lengthen product utilization, to control market demand, and to increases benefits. So far, the system of controlled atmosphere storage is still done manually either by observation of gas composition or changing gas inside the packaging. Therefore, it is needed to modify equipment for monitoring system and controlling gas automatically, so the changes of gas volume and composition in storage space of CAS can be detected. Equipment applied in this research was microcontroller AT89S51 and its arrangement system by using computer. It had an existence of communication between a microcontroller system and a personal computer through IC RS 232. At this research the oxygen concentration changed from 21% to 2% and the carbon dioxide concentration increased from 0.03% to 2.5% at temperature of 26oC. This condition was suitable for apple var. Rome Beauty storage.Keywords: oxygen, carbon dioxide, CAS, MKAT89S51, personal computer
